The design of the Mahindra XUV700 electric closely mirrors that of its ICE sibling, the XUV700. From the side profile, the similarities are striking, with the most noticeable difference being the unique alloy wheel design specific to the EV version.
The front end features a prominent DRL design along the bonnet, forming an inverted L-shape, giving it a distinctive look. At the rear, a connected taillight design adds to the futuristic appeal.
However, it’s essential to note that the prototype’s design might change before the final production version is launched, as stated by Mahindra.
The Mahindra XUV e8 electric is expected to offer impressive specifications that make it a strong contender in the EV market. The table below provides a detailed overview of the expected specifications:
Specification | Details |
---|---|
Battery Pack | 60 kWh and 80 kWh options |
Range (WLTP) | Up to 450 km with the larger battery |
Motor Setup | Single and Dual Motor Options |
All-wheel drive (AWD) | Possible AWD option available |
Fast Charging Capability | Up to 175 kW |
Charging Time (0% to 80%) | 30 minutes with a fast charger |

The XUV 700 Electric will be Mahindra’s first fully electric SUV, marking the brand’s entry into the EV market. The Mahindra XUV E.8 is expected to launch in December 2024.
There is no specific pricing information yet, but it is expected to start around Rs 30 to 35 lakh (ex-showroom). With this pricing, the XUV e8 Electric will be competitive in the premium EV segment.
